Convergence of Filters on Bornological Vector Spaces and Neutrosophic Filters

Abstract

In this research, we construct new type of convergence of bornological vector spaces called convergence of filters through using conception bounded sets. As well, we have considered several characteristics of these concepts like Fréchet filter associated with sequence, filter that has a unique limit and ultra-filter which is very useful in the study of neutrosophic topological spaces and neutrosophic filters.
